Let’s Discuss the Must-Have Entrepreneurial Skills First

  1. Communication: One needs to know how to communicate effectively without the help of a company profile design service Dubai. It is vital for conveying your vision to your team, stakeholders, and customers. 
  • Leadership: These skills help you motivate your team, guide them towards a common goal, and inspire them to be productive. 
  • Financial Literacy: If you are not financially literate, you should start learning because it is essential for managing your business’s cash flow and budgeting. These skills will also enable you to make more informed decisions and not get your money stuck.  
  • Research Skills: Neither a venture can start without research nor can it survive in the absence of consistent market awareness. So, yes! Research skills are crucial.
  • Customer Service: Moving on, the boss should be able to provide excellent customer service. It will support building relationships, gaining loyalty, and driving positive word-of-mouth referrals. 
  • Networking: Then building a network of contacts, including investors, mentors, and potential partners, is also important. This will bring the business valuable support and opportunities. 
  • Time Management: As a business owner, you’ll have many tasks and deadlines to manage. Hence, efficient time management is important for you to stay organized and productive. 
  • Adaptability: The business environment is constantly changing. Therefore, it is necessary to be adaptable and willing to adjust your strategies as needed.
  1. Strategic Planning: The owner should also be emotionally intelligent and prepared for a conflict with pre-determined contingency plans. Moreover, he should be able to stick to the strategies and goals while also slowly moving in the right direction.
  1. Problem-Solving: He must be able to anticipate and solve problems actively to make sure the operations run smoothly with almost zero disruptions.

The Frequently Asked Questions of an Entrepreneur

Q. Can I set up a business without any self-owned money?

Yes, you can! It is true that some businesses require a significant upfront investment, for example, retail. However, there are several earning ways to earn where you just need the internet for commercial activity. Such as, you can try drop shipping, print on demand and digital product sales.

Q. What documents are necessary to submit for opening a business bank account?

You need a handful of documents to verify the business’s legal existence, for instance, the business registration certificate and proof of your identity, like a passport. You will also need the photos, proof of address, bank statements, income evidence and tax IDs.

Q. What is the most important advice before I start my venture?

The foremost thing to start when you have decided to start a company is to perform market analysis. It is important because this helps you find detailed insights into your target customers, industry and competitors. Moreover, this practice helps you understand the strengths, weaknesses, opportunities and threats of your own setup.

Q. Who can you lend money from for your startup?

You ask for funds from traditional banks, financial institutions, angel investors, venture capitalists, online lenders and government grants. In addition to this, micro-loans and equity financing are also safe options for asking for money.
